Зображення: Алгоритм хешування SHA-1 – спрощений візуальний огляд

Опубліковано: 12 січня 2026 р. о 09:10:21 UTC
Останнє оновлення: 10 січня 2026 р. о 19:48:43 UTC

Зрозуміла інфографіка з ландшафтним зображенням, що пояснює загальний процес роботи алгоритму хешування SHA-1 від вхідного повідомлення до кінцевого 160-бітного хеш-значення, без надмірних технічних деталей.


Ця сторінка була перекладена з англійської мови машинним перекладом, щоб зробити її доступною для якомога більшої кількості людей. На жаль, машинний переклад ще не є досконалою технологією, тому можуть траплятися помилки. Якщо ви бажаєте, ви можете переглянути оригінальну англійську версію тут:

SHA-1 Hash Algorithm – Simplified Visual Overview

Інфографіка з ландшафтним зображенням, що показує, як хеш-алгоритм SHA-1 обробляє вхідні дані через доповнення, обробку блоків, повторювані хеш-функції та створює 160-бітний хеш-вихід.

Доступні версії цього зображення

Файли зображень, доступні для завантаження нижче, менш стиснуті і мають вищу роздільну здатність - і, як наслідок, вищу якість - ніж зображення, вбудовані в статті та сторінки цього веб-сайту, які більш оптимізовані за розміром файлу з метою зменшення споживання пропускної здатності.

Звичайний розмір (1,536 x 1,024)

Великий розмір (3,072 x 2,048)

Дуже великий розмір (4,608 x 3,072)

Надзвичайно великий розмір (6,144 x 4,096)

Комічно великий розмір (1,048,576 x 699,051)

  • Все ще завантажуємо... ;-)

Опис зображення

Зображення являє собою широку інфографіку альбомної орієнтації з чистим синім градієнтним фоном та жирними, висококонтрастними елементами, розробленими для легкого сприйняття. У самому верху великий заголовок говорить «АЛГОРИТМ ХЕШУВАННЯ SHA-1», чітко визначаючи тему візуалізації. Макет переходить зліва направо, провівши глядача через концептуальні етапи процесу хешування.

Ліворуч знаходиться розділ з написом «ВХІДНЕ ПОВІДОМЛЕННЯ». Під цим написом знаходиться простий значок документа, який представляє вихідні дані. Невеликий підпис, наприклад, «Вихідні дані», пояснює, що це інформація, надана алгоритму. Під ним помаранчевий заокруглений прямокутник з написом «Доповнення та розділення» вказує вниз на стопку маленьких різнокольорових прямокутників з написом «Блоки повідомлень». Ці блоки візуально вказують на те, що вихідне повідомлення підготовлено та розділено на кілька частин перед подальшою обробкою.

Стрілки від блоків повідомлень вигинаються до центральної області інфографіки під назвою «ЕТАПИ ОБРОБКИ». Ця центральна область оточена пунктирним контуром, що вказує на повторюваний внутрішній процес. Усередині цієї області розташовано кілька великих квадратів з написом «ХЕШ-ФУНКЦІЇ», кожен з яких прикрашений маленькими піктограмами шестерень, що натякають на обчислення. Ці квадрати з'єднані стрілками, утворюючи ланцюжок зліва направо. Над ними знаходиться смуга з написом «ЦИКЛ» зі стрілками, що зациклюються, що підкреслює ідею про те, що один і той самий набір операцій застосовується неодноразово до кожного блоку даних. Під квадратами напис, наприклад, «Стиснути та змішати», підсумовує мету цих етапів, не заглиблюючись у технічні деталі.

Під розділом обробки розташований помітний горизонтальний значок з написом «64 РАУНДИ», який супроводжується коротким рядком двійкових цифр, наприклад «0101 1100 1010…», та словом «Ітерації». Цей елемент візуально повідомляє, що алгоритм виконує багато внутрішніх циклів, але дизайн уникає розкриття крихких деталей реалізації.

У правій частині зображення знаходиться розділ з позначкою «ВИХІД ФІНАЛЬНОГО ХЕШУ». П'ять маленьких помаранчевих квадратів з позначками A, B, C, D та E розходяться віялом вниз із вигнутими стрілками у великий золотий заокруглений прямокутник. Цей кінцевий контейнер має назву «РЕЗУЛЬТАТНИЙ ХЕШ» і містить текст «160-бітне хеш-значення», щоб вказати розмір виводу. Стрілки, що сходяться, підкреслюють, що всі значення внутрішнього стану об'єднуються в один дайджест фіксованої довжини.

Загалом, інфографіка використовує узгоджені кольори, велику типографіку та чіткі стрілки напрямку, щоб представити процес SHA-1 як простий потік: від вхідного повідомлення, через підготовку та багаторазову обробку, до єдиного результуючого хеш-значення. Дизайн навмисно залишається високорівневим, що робить його придатним для освітнього контексту без використання потенційно неточних низькорівневих деталей.

Зображення пов'язане з: Калькулятор Хеш-Коду SHA-1

Поділитися на BlueskyПоділіться на FacebookПоділіться на LinkedInПоділіться на TumblrПоділитися на XЗакріпити на PinterestПоділіться на Reddit